Penamaluru mandal

Penamaluru mandal is one of the 50 mandals in Krishna district of the Indian state of Andhra Pradesh. It is under the administration of Vijayawada revenue division and its headquarters are located at Penamaluru. The mandal lies on the banks of Krishna River and is bounded by Vijayawada (urban), Vijayawada (rural) and Kankipadu mandals. The mandal is also a part of the Andhra Pradesh Capital Region under the jurisdiction of APCRDA.

Demographics

As of 2011 census, the mandal had a population of 168,022. The total population constitute, 84,485 males and 83,537 females —a sex ratio of 989 females per 1000 males. 15,682 children are in the age group of 0–6 years, of which 7,970 are boys and 7,712 are girls. The average literacy rate stands at 80.39% with 122,471 literates.

Towns and villages

As of 2011 census, the mandal has 10 settlements. It includes 4 towns, 2 out growths and 4 villages. Poranki village is fully included in Poranki (CT). Tadigadapa village is fully included in Tadigadapa (CT). Yanamalakuduru (OG) is fully included in Yanamalakuduru (CT). Ganguru (OG) and Penamaluru (OG) are outgrowths to Vijayawada (M.Corp).
